1. 4 S e r i a l N u m b e r
The serial number is located on a sticker placed on the exterior cabinet. The serial number is also
written into firmware and may be read with HP Diagnostics or Insight Manager utilities.
1.5 Notational Conventions
The notational guidelines used in this guide are described in the following subsections.
1. 5.1 S p e c i a l N o t i c e s
The usage of warnings, cautions, and notes is described as follows:
WARNING: Text set off in this manner indicates that failure to follow directions could result in bodily
harm or loss of life.
CAUTION: Text set off in this manner indicates that failure to follow directions could result in damage to
equipment or loss of information.
Text set off in this manner provides information that may be helpful.
1. 5. 2 Va l u e s
Differences between bytes and bits are indicated as follows:
MB = megabytes
Mb = megabits
1. 5. 3 R a n g e s
Ranges or limits for a parameter are shown using the following methods:
Example A: Bits <7..4> = bits 7, 6, 5, and 4.
Example B: IRQ3-7, 9 = IRQ signals 3 through 7, and IRQ signal 9
